Transaction 15e73efa29d63a663a7652f3ab0981d68074b09a55c0f159c57073564f24f159

249 Input
1 Outputs
  • 15e73efa29d63a663a7652f3ab0981d68074b09a55c0f159c57073564f24f159:0
  • value  456670761
    address  bc1qejrc847dzc0rkrr8xxxzlatr6epzlxh5k3c4k8